This is a print on demand book and is therefore non- returnable. What is wrong with America? It has often called itself a Christian nation, yet its social and moral problems are legion. The increasing rates of crime, juvenile delinquency, teenage pregnancy, sexual promiscuity, and divorce are frequently linked to the declining importance of religious belief. But is there more than a presumed link between the strength of personal religiousness and moral behavior? Yes, says Guenter Lewy, and the large quantity of empirical data in existence which establishes that link ought to move people -- Christians and non-Christians alike -- to sit up and take note. Matters of Faith and Morals brings together a number of original essays on ethics and on relationships between ethics and other disciplines pertaining to religion and social sceicnes. They are not expositions of recognized positions within established schools of thought, but exploratory and controversial. They are intended not to transmit a traditional body of doctrine, but to foster discussion and encourage argument in the interest of intellectual progress.
